Transaction 522688c8763516049e5495ca4898322499c362a60f7060dae79028b13e401815
1 Input
1 Output
-
522688c8763516049e5495ca4898322499c362a60f7060dae79028b13e401815:0
- value
- 19701
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fcd4ac0322063f0a31b1d083019297f82282731 OP_EQUAL
- address
- 34bAoRoLknAJyBS1QuR7DyDuEAXdWHFQ3Y